Совет Как

Вопрос про World Editor: как создать перенос игрока в другую область при достижении границы карты?

Когда мы создаем игры с использованием World Editor, одной из часто встречающихся задач может быть создание механизма переноса игрока в другую область при достижении границы карты. В этой статье мы рассмотрим, как можно реализовать подобное перемещение игрока с помощью World Editor и дать игрокам безграничные возможности исследования.

Шаг 1: Создание границы карты

Прежде всего, необходимо создать границу карты, чтобы определить, когда игрок достиг ее. Для этого вы можете использовать статичные объекты, такие как стены или декоративные элементы, расположенные вокруг границы игрового мира. Убедитесь, что эти объекты находятся на одной высоте и занимают всю границу карты.

Шаг 2: Создание области перемещения

После создания границы карты нужно создать область перемещения, в которую игрок будет переноситься при достижении границы. Для этого вы можете выбрать любую область на карте. Мы рекомендуем создание специальной платформы или зоны, на которую игрок будет телепортирован.

Шаг 3: Создание триггера

Теперь необходимо создать триггер, который будет отслеживать перемещение игрока через границу. В World Editor вы можете создавать триггеры на основе событий. В данном случае нам нужно отслеживать, когда игрок пересекает границу карты.

Шаг 4: Настройка триггера

При настройке триггера вы должны указать условие, которое будет активироваться при пересечении игроком границы карты. Например, вы можете указать условие, что игрок пересекает границу карты только с определенной стороны.

Шаг 5: Действие триггера

Теперь, когда вы настроили условие, вам нужно указать действие, которое будет выполняться при его выполнении. В данном случае, мы хотим телепортировать игрока на заданную платформу или область перемещения. Для этого вам понадобится указать новые координаты игрока и его ориентацию на новой платформе.

Шаг 6: Проверка и тестирование

После настройки триггера и действия, вам следует проверить работоспособность механизма переноса игрока через границу карты. Для этого запустите игру в режиме тестирования и убедитесь, что игрок переносится в указанную область при достижении границы карты.

В заключение, создание механизма переноса игрока в другую область при достижении границы карты в World Editor требует некоторых дополнительных настроек и использует триггеры для отслеживания перемещения игрока. Однако с помощью правильной настройки и тестирования вы сможете дать игрокам возможность исследовать ваши игровые миры безгранично.